Novel_Macaroon6430

So in evolution, its not really the survival of the best possible thing, it's the survival of the good enough. In this case, cats evolved strong instincts to attack when they see small things and movement. That doesn't really get shut off (good enough), but to keep mom's from attacking their babies, evolution added another process that does something with that energy (i.e. jump around, play, attack something else, etc). Kinda like how we prefer lifelong monogamous relationships usually, but then our brain being attracted to other people never gets shut off. We have other emotions to counteract the wondering eye.

MiniatureFox

Of course, animals have emotions and reactions. However, it's not advisable to project our emotions and perspective onto other animals who are wired differently. Because it prevents us from correctly understanding how certain animals work. And It may cause trouble or actual harm. For example, smiling with teeth is a sign of friendliness in humans whilst it's a sign of aggression in great apes and monkeys.
